Changes in the Cytomorphometric Indices in Epitheliocytes of the Oral Mucosa of Patients with Generalized Periodontitis

 
 
 

Abstract


For the study of some mechanisms of the pathogenesis of generalized periodontitis, there were examined 64 patients who were divided into the following groups: Group I – 12 healthy people (6 men and 6 women); Group ІІ – 40 patients with grade I generalized periodontitis (20 men and 20 women) and Group ІІІ – 12 patients with grade II-III generalized periodontitis (6 men and 6 women). On the cytological preparations of buccal epitheliocytes of the oral mucosa stained with aceto-orcein, 100 nucleus-containing epitheliocytes were examined with the help of microscope “Axioskop”, a company Zeizz, with a 1000×magnification. Cytomorphometric characteristics were studied: the perimeter and the cell surface area, the perimeter and the surface area of \u200b\u200bthe nucleus, and the ratio of the surface area of the nucleus to the cell surface area. \nIn all the patients with generalized periodontitis, the perimeter and cell area and the perimeter and epithelial cell nuclei area (p<0.05 – p<0.001) as well as the nuclear-cytoplasmic correlation reduced significantly, especially in men, that could be regarded as compensatory changes at the cellular level. According to the parameters of cells of epitheliocytes, and especially their nuclei, in both healthy people and patients with generalized periodontitis, gender differences were identified, especially in Group ІІІ. Thus, it could be argued that the measurement of the perimeter and the area of \u200b\u200bcells of buccal epitheliocytes and their nuclei reflects the functional activity of the hereditary apparatus in the patients with generalized periodontitis.
